Hi Toni, thanks for your quick response. As a workaround I'm defining a
getter/setter for the enum member based on a string arg. That is,
/
public String getEnumMemberStr() {return enumMember.name();}
public void setEnumMemberStr(String enumMemberStr)
{enumMember=EnumType.valueOf(enumMemberStr); }
/
Then I use them in the test scenario to initialize facts. To avoid type
errors I also define an enumeration for the new member (enumMemberStr), so
the scenario editor shows a combo rather and a free text field. In the rules
there is no problem in using the enum member (enumMember).
